Champion Trophy is going to start from 19th February, in view of which India has decided to give rest to country bowler Jasprit Bumrah. Jasprit Bumrah, who is suffering from back spasm, has been rested from the T20 series starting against England and is expected to be fit till the Champion Trophy. Jasprit Bumrah may remain out in most of the match T20 and ODI series to be held in India and India has decided to give Jasprit Bumrah more rest. Jasprit Bumrah did not bowl in the second innings of the Sydney Test match against Australia due to back spasm and a slight injury in the heel, due to which India lost the last match. Jasprit Bumrah bowled 151 overs in the Border Gavaskar Trophy and took the most wickets in the series, due to which Jasprit Bumrah was awarded the Man of the Series award and also became the number one bowler in the ICC Test match. Jasprit Bumrah got injured due to excessive workload. Team India and the medical fitness team will ensure that Jasprit Bumrah becomes fully fit before the Champion Trophy and makes a significant contribution to India winning the Champion Trophy.

Jasprit Bumrah got injured due to his back item, but the grade of Jasprit Bumrah‘s back spasm has not been known yet. If Jasprit Bumrah‘s injury falls in the Grade 1 category, then he will have to spend at least three weeks in rehab to return to the game. If Jasprit Bumrah has a Grade 2 injury, then it may take him at least 6 weeks to recover from the injury. If the injury turns out to be of the Great 3, then he will need at least 3 months of rest and 3 months of rehab. It was already decided that Jaspreet Bumrah would not play in T20 Match because there is no T20 World Cup this year. But keeping in mind the Champion Trophy, it was expected that he would play at least 2 to 3 ODIs against England. But now the severity of Jaspreet Bumrah’s injury will tell whether Jaspreet Bumrah will be able to play against England in the 50 overs cricket ODI format or not. India’s campaign in the Champion Trophy will start from February 20 in which India will play the first ODI against Bangladesh in Dubai.
